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 vs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024

Do you want to find out which bike is the best,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 or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024? 91Wheels brings you a detailed comparison between Gixxer SF 250 and FZ 25 2020-2024.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 Price starts at Rs.2.07 Lakh (ex-showroom) for STD (OBD-2B) and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024 Price starts at Rs.N/A (ex-showroom) for MotoGP Edition.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 is 1 cylinder, 249 cc Engine can generate 26.5 ps @ 9300 rpm power whereas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024 is a 1 cylinder, 249 cc Engine can generate 20.8 PS @ 8000 rpm power. In terms of mileage, Gixxer SF 250 provides a mileage of 35 kmpl (base model), and FZ 25 2020-2024 has a mileage of 42 kmpl (base model).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 is available in 3 colours & 5 variants whereas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024 is available in 3 colours & 2 variants.

Detailed Comparison of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 and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024

Safety

Gixxer SF 250 comes loaded with Yes ABS - Anti-lock braking system, AHO (Automatic Headlight On), Hazard Warning Indicator, Pass Light, Pillion Grabrail, ABS - Anti-lock braking system . FZ 25 2020-2024 has AHO (Automatic Headlight On), Pass Light, Pillion Grabrail, ABS - Anti-lock braking system .

Comfort & Convenience

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 has features like Service Reminder Indicator, Pillion Footrest, Low Battery Indicator, Call/SMS Alerts, Low Oil Indicator, GPS & Navigation and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024, on the other hand, has Low Oil Indicator, Pillion Footrest, Engine Kill Switch, Distance to Empty Indicator.

Transmission

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 comes with 6 Speed Manual transmission and FZ 25 2020-2024 comes with 5 Speed Manual transmission.

Dimensions

Suzuki Gixxer SF 250 has a 12 Litres fuel tank with 1035 mm seat height. Yamaha FZ 25 2020-2024 has 1075 mm seat height and 14 Litres fuel tank capacity.
